Output 25f848d1a034ff40c564c450ee8192986ef0aa11c74ae26c0ee6754ff9e39186:23

value
311128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12f7744973e45addbfd4ef9b262e5b2abc55e416 OP_EQUALVERIFY OP_CHECKSIG
address
12jHbsmjXzBbXY9WPvjci1sgHTZcH8fbu6
transaction
25f848d1a034ff40c564c450ee8192986ef0aa11c74ae26c0ee6754ff9e39186
spent
true